A cold plunge is a form of cold water immersion therapy where you submerge your body—usually up to your neck—in icy water for a short period of time. The water temperature typically ranges between 37°F and 55°F, depending on the individual’s tolerance and the intended outcome.
Many athletes and fitness enthusiasts turn to cold plunging for rapid muscle recovery. But its reach has gone far beyond locker rooms. From stress relief to sleep improvement, more people are embracing the freeze.
The basic idea is simple: expose your body to cold water, trigger a response, and enjoy the results. Here’s what’s happening under the surface.
When you first dip into cold water, your body goes into shock mode. Blood vessels constrict, breathing becomes more rapid, and your heart rate increases. This is called vasoconstriction, and it helps redirect blood from your extremities to your core to preserve heat.
The cold restricts blood flow, which helps reduce swelling and inflammation in muscles and joints. This is why many athletes use ice baths after intense workouts.
When you step out, the body begins to warm up and reverse the process—vasodilation. This flushing effect boosts circulation, delivering fresh oxygen and nutrients throughout the body.

Digestion is a high-priority task that demands energy and blood flow to the stomach and intestines. When you step into a sauna, the heat ramps up your core temperature, redirecting blood to the skin to cool you down through sweat. A study published in the Journal of Applied Physiology highlights how heat and humidity can strain cardiovascular response, increasing things like blood pressure and body temperature.
This tug-of-war between digestion and thermoregulation can leave you feeling dizzy, nauseous, or just plain off if you don’t give your system enough time to process your meals. For this reason, it is generally suggested that you wait at least 1 to 2 hours after eating before sauna sessions. This window allows your body to move past the initial, most intensive phase of digestion. It applies whether you’re using an Infrared Sauna for Home, a dry sauna, or a traditional sauna. The temperature might vary a bit, but all sauna sessions produce heat.
If you’ve had a heavy meal—think a dense steak dinner or a carb-loaded feast—lean toward the longer end of that wait time, closer to 2 hours or even a bit more. Lighter meals and snacks, like a salad, banana, or protein shake, might be fine after just an hour, but listen to your body. If you feel sluggish or full, hold off.

Absolutely, using a sauna before meals can offer distinct advantages. When your stomach is empty, your body can focus entirely on the therapeutic effects of heat without diverting energy to digestion. This can lead to improved circulation, deeper detoxification, and a more pronounced relaxation response. Pre-meal sauna sessions may also help regulate appetite by promoting a sense of calm and reducing stress-related cravings.
During digestion, your body redirects a significant portion of blood flow to the stomach and intestines to process food, which can temporarily reduce circulation to other areas like your muscles and skin. Entering a sauna during this period forces your body to split its focus—managing digestion while also responding to heat stress by increasing heart rate and dilating blood vessels. This dual demand can lead to discomfort, dizziness, or even fainting in extreme cases. Waiting until digestion stabilizes ensures your body can fully engage with the heat therapy of a sauna.
Yes, the type of food you consume before a sauna session matters. Light, easily digestible foods like fruits, vegetables, or a small portion of lean protein are less taxing on your system and can be safer if you’re short on time to wait. Heavy, fatty, or high-sugar meals, on the other hand, take longer to digest and can exacerbate feelings of sluggishness or nausea in the heat. So, if you want to use the sauna after dinner, for example, keep this in mind.
Combining alcohol consumption with sauna use after meals is a risky proposition. Alcohol dehydrates the body, impairs judgment, and dilates blood vessels, which can amplify the cardiovascular strain already present from digestion and heat exposure. This mix can lead to rapid overheating, dizziness, or even fainting. If you’ve consumed alcohol with a meal, it’s best to skip the sauna entirely until you’re sober and fully hydrated.
If you’ve entered a sauna too soon after eating, your body might signal distress in several ways. Watch for dizziness or lightheadedness, which can indicate your cardiovascular system is overstressed. Nausea or stomach discomfort may arise from the competing demands of digestion and heat response. Excessive fatigue, rapid heartbeat, or shortness of breath are also red flags. If you experience any of these symptoms, exit the sauna immediately, cool down, and hydrate.
Hydration is non-negotiable when using a sauna, especially after eating. Digestion already demands fluids to break down food, and the intense sweating induced by a sauna session can further deplete your body’s water reserves. Dehydration can worsen feelings of fatigue, dizziness, or nausea during or after a session. Drink plenty of water before and after your session to maintain balance—aim for at least 16-20 ounces in the hours leading up to your session.

The idea that you can just sit in a steamy box and melt away pounds is tempting, especially when you step out feeling lighter and see the scale dip. But here’s the reality check: yes, you do burn calories in a sauna, but it’s not the fat-torching miracle some might hype it up to be.
When you’re in a sauna, your body is working to cool itself down, and your heart rate increases. Your body must expend a bit of extra energy (calories) to do these things. There’s also research on how many calories a sauna session can burn. For example, a small study on males who participated in four 10-minute dry sauna sessions with 5-minute cool-down breaks in between found that participants burned 73 calories on average during the first 10-minute session, which increased to more than 134 calories by the last 10-minute session.

No, a sauna cannot replace traditional exercise when it comes to burning calories. While you can burn a modest number of calories in a sauna due to increased heart rate and sweating, potentially 1.5 to 2 times your resting metabolic rate, this pales in comparison to the calorie expenditure from activities like running, cycling, or strength training. However, saunas can support your health in many other ways.
Regular sauna use can contribute to temporary weight loss, primarily through water loss from sweating. However, this is not fat loss, and the weight returns once you rehydrate. Some studies suggest that the cardiovascular stress from heat exposure may burn a small number of calories, but it’s not a significant driver of sustainable weight loss. At Medical Saunas™, we advocate for a holistic approach to health—our saunas, designed for genuine therapeutic outcomes, support overall wellness, but they should be paired with proper diet and exercise.
Yes, factors like body size, age, fitness level, and individual metabolism can influence how many calories you burn in a sauna. Larger individuals or those with higher muscle mass tend to have a higher resting metabolic rate, which can translate to slightly more calories burned during a session. Additionally, the intensity of the heat and duration of exposure play a role.
Estimates of calories burned in a sauna are often rough approximations and vary widely. Some sources claim you can burn 300-600 calories in a 30-minute session, but these numbers are frequently overstated and not backed by rigorous clinical data. More conservative research suggests a range closer to 50-100 calories, depending on individual factors and sauna conditions.
Sauna time burns something, but if weight loss is the goal, you’re better off pairing it with activities that get you moving and support a healthy lifestyle. While using a sauna uses energy, it’s just not the calorie incinerator some might hype it up to be when you line it up against the raw energy demands of, say, a CrossFit session or even a spirited game of pickup basketball (think 200-300 calories per half-hour).
Safety is paramount when using a sauna, especially if you’re aiming to maximize calorie burn through longer or hotter sessions. Always stay hydrated, as sweating depletes fluids and electrolytes. Limit sessions to 15-20 minutes, particularly if you’re new to sauna therapy, and consult a doctor before use if you have conditions like low blood pressure or heart issues. Also, make sure to follow guidelines to prevent overheating or dehydration.
Relying solely on a sauna for weight loss is not advisable because the primary weight lost is water, not fat, and it’s quickly regained through rehydration. Sustainable weight loss requires a calorie deficit achieved through diet and exercise, not passive heat exposure. The body stores two types of fat: white fat and brown fat. White fat stores surplus energy and accumulates when the body consumes more calories than it needs. High concentrations of white fat are often associated with metabolic challenges and weight gain.
Brown fat, in contrast, plays a more dynamic role in maintaining body temperature. This type of fat contains mitochondria, which generate heat by burning calories, a process known as non-shivering thermogenesis. People with higher levels of active brown fat often show greater metabolic adaptability and stronger insulin response, both of which support long-term weight regulation.
Cold exposure prompts the body to recruit brown fat as a heat generator. When skin receptors detect a temperature drop, brown fat cells begin burning stored fuel to restore warmth. Over time, consistent cold plunges may strengthen brown fat activity and enhance the body’s ability to regulate calorie usage without accumulating excess white fat. While this process doesn’t replace physical training, it fosters a metabolism that adjusts more effectively to cold, effort, and rest.

The sauna type you choose will have a major impact on your energy bill. For example, traditional and infrared models operate very differently. One warms the air around you, while the other heats your body. This crucial distinction matters when cutting costs without cutting corners on your wellness routine. Let’s take a closer look at how traditional and infrared saunas compare when it comes to energy use.
Traditional saunas rely on a central heating element to warm the air inside the cabin. That air, in turn, heats your body, an indirect process that requires high wattage and longer preheat times. Most models use between 6 to 10 kilowatts per hour, depending on the sauna’s size, material quality, and how well it’s insulated.
This kind of setup works well for large communal spaces or occasional weekend use, but in an at-home setting, these power demands can escalate quickly. For example, running a traditional sauna for an hour every day could add $30 to $50 per month. Additionally, other factors like a poorly insulated room, cold starting temperatures, or leaving the unit on longer than needed can make matters worse. For homeowners using older models or oversized units, energy waste can burden your utility bills.
The best home infrared saunas offer a gentler, more targeted heat compared to the intense, ambient warmth of traditional models. Instead of heating the air around you, they use infrared panels, thin, energy-efficient heaters that emit radiant heat waves. These waves penetrate the skin and warm your body directly, similar to the comforting sensation of sunlight on your skin.
This direct heating method is what makes infrared saunas so efficient. Most models use only 1.5 to 2.5 kilowatts per hour, significantly less than traditional units. Sessions also tend to feel more breathable and less stifling, making it easier to stay in longer without cranking the heat.
Consider the math: using an infrared sauna for 30 minutes three to four times per week may only increase your electricity bill by $10 to $15 a month, a modest cost for consistent relaxation. Traditional saunas use electric heaters and heated stones to raise the air temperature inside the cabin. Because this method heats the entire space, it typically requires 6 to 10 kilowatts per hour. That’s similar to running multiple space heaters at once, which adds up fast when used regularly.
Frequent use of a traditional sauna, especially in a large unit or one with poor insulation, can contribute to a noticeable jump in your monthly bill. For example, using a traditional model for one hour per day may increase energy costs by $30 to $50 per month, depending on your local electricity rate.
Infrared saunas warm your body directly using radiant heat panels rather than heating the surrounding air. This method typically requires only 1.5 to 3 kilowatts per hour, making infrared saunas a more energy-conscious choice for frequent use.
Since infrared heat is more targeted, these units often require shorter warm-up periods and slightly lower operating temperatures, resulting in lower electricity consumption. Many users who sauna three to four times per week for around 30 minutes see an estimated increase of just $10 to $15 on their monthly bill.
Medical Saunas designs its infrared units to take this efficiency even further. For example, our Medical 3 model operates at 1500 watts and includes a full-spectrum heater system, detox mode, and hot/cold cleansing routines that deliver results without high energy demands. On the higher end, the Medical 7 Plus runs at 3400 watts and features advanced upgrades like rapid internal heating, mood lighting, Bluetooth integration, and silent heater systems.

Successful airflow dynamics depend on the sauna's layout and design. Ideally, air should enter from below, rise through the sauna as it heats, and exit through vents located near the top. This type of convection not only maintains consistent heat but also supports our "3D Heat Therapy" feature, which targets deep tissue relief. Venting in an indoor sauna involves creating openings that allow fresh air to circulate, maintaining a balance between hot and fresh air inside the sauna. This system consists of intake and exhaust vents specifically designed to improve air quality and enhance the sauna experience.
Ventilation is crucial for maintaining a comfortable and safe environment within your sauna. It ensures the air remains fresh, prevents the buildup of odors, reduces carbon dioxide levels, and minimizes the risk of overheating, making the sauna safer and more enjoyable to use.
Proper venting helps regulate the humidity and temperature in your sauna by allowing moisture-laden air to escape while ushering in cooler, drier air. This balance ensures the sauna reaches its desired temperature quickly and remains consistent, enhancing its therapeutic benefits.
Inadequate venting can pose several health risks, including respiratory problems due to poor air quality, overheating, and increased stress on the cardiovascular system. To ensure a safe environment, proper ventilation is essential, especially in a health-focused setting like a Medical Sauna.
Indoor saunas typically use two types of vents: intake vents, positioned closer to the ground, and exhaust vents, situated higher up. Together, they facilitate effective air circulation and prevent the overheating of the sauna space.
The intake vent should be strategically placed near the floor, usually under the heater. This positioning allows cool, fresh air to enter and flow upwards, circulating through the sauna before being expelled through the exhaust vent, ensuring optimal air movement and ventilation efficiency.

Sauna heat shouldn’t come at the expense of skyrocketing energy bills. While all sauna heaters generate warmth, their energy efficiency varies depending on the technology behind them.
Wood-fired sauna heaters operate completely off the grid, making them a great option for remote locations or those looking to avoid electricity usage. However, their efficiency depends on the quality and type of firewood used and proper ventilation. Hardwoods like oak and maple burn longer and hotter, reducing the need for constant refueling, while softer woods burn quickly and require frequent replenishment.
Electric sauna heaters are designed for consistent, predictable heating with minimal heat loss. Unlike wood-burning options, they don’t rely on external fuel and can be programmed to maintain precise temperatures to prevent wasted energy. Additionally, many modern electric sauna heaters feature insulated components to reduce long-term power consumption
Infrared sauna heaters are among the most energy-efficient options. Instead of heating the air, they emit infrared waves that warm the body directly, allowing for lower overall temperatures while achieving deep therapeutic effects. Since infrared saunas typically operate between 120°F and 150°F, they consume significantly less power than traditional saunas that reach 195°F or higher.

It's important to know the many kinds of saunas that are accessible before thinking about sauna therapy. Finnish saunas, often known as traditional saunas use dry heat produced by heating rocks or stoves. These saunas usually run between 160°F and 200°F (70°C and 90°C) at higher temperatures and low humidity. However, radiant heat from infrared heaters heats the body directly without elevating the surrounding air temperature much in infrared saunas. With a normal temperature range of 120°F to 150°F (50°C to 65°C), infrared saunas provide a tastier sauna experience.
Saunas, whether conventional or infrared, have distinct advantages. The strong heat of traditional saunas is well-known for causing copious perspiration and aiding in detoxifying. The custom of "löyly," or pouring water over heated pebbles, produces a puff of steam that improves the sauna experience. On the other hand, infrared saunas target muscles and tissues more successfully since they penetrate the skin deeper. Longer and more comfortable sauna sessions are made possible by infrared saunas' lower temperatures, which are more bearable for people who are sensitive to intense heat.
